How Long Do PRP Facial Injections Last?

The effects of this therapy typically last around 18 months, although some patients enjoy their results for a full two years. Each body metabolizes the treatment a little differently, so the effects you see will be unique to you. Your results will also depend on factors like genetics, aging, and sun exposure – the fewer rays you catch, the better.


Unlike a traditional facial, PRP uses your body’s natural ingredients. You can therefore be assured of its safety and, in turn, re-up its results without fear of damaging your skin. This means that as soon as your effects start to fade, you can schedule a maintenance session.

The Details of Treatment

Platelet-rich plasma contains a high concentration of platelets derived from whole blood. Also found within this treatment are eight growth factors that each support:


  • Tissue repair
  • Collagen synthesis
  • New blood vessel growth
  • Cellular turnover


On top of these skin rejuvenating benefits, the treatment also includes microneedling. This is the perfect way to prep your skin so it can drink in the platelet-rich plasma for a healthier, softer, and smoother appearance.

Describing Microneedling

This aspect of treatment creates microscopic punctures in your skin. Don’t worry – these don’t cause pain or traumatize tissues, but your body does perceive them as injuries. This kicks natural healing processes into high gear, particularly the production of collagen. This in and of itself provides benefits like plumper tissues, a smoother surface, and lifting so your facial contours once more look youthful and well-defined.


Microneedling is additionally important because it creates channels. These aren’t visible, but they allow the platelet-rich plasma to work even better than it otherwise would. True skin healing occurs below the surface, where serums and moisturizers rarely reach. By targeting those underlying tissues, we’re able to provide long-lasting benefits that truly refresh your appearance.

What Are Platelets and Plasma?

Plasma makes your blood liquid. It has a yellowish color and contains other components like white and red blood cells. Also contained within the plasma are platelets, your blood’s front line of defense where healing is concerned. When you cut your skin and start to bleed, platelets are the first responders, forming a clot to slow blood loss and, eventually, create a scab.


Platelets are soldiers in the truest sense of the word, multi-tasking throughout the body to reduce inflammation, speed healing, and encourage the growth of collagen and elastin. These two proteins are vital in giving your face its firm, taut texture heralded as youthful. But the body can only produce so many platelets for purposes of healing. This is where treatment becomes a vital component of your beauty routine.

The Mechanics of Treatment

By drawing a sample of your own blood and separating platelets from the red and white blood cells, we’re able to get a highly concentrated formula. We then take this one step further and deliver that formula right to your face, where it can deliver incredible results in a shorter period of time.


Whereas dermal fillers – which work beautifully, by the way – contain ingredients from external sources, PRP uses your own blood. This ensures it is:


  • Highly effective (your body knows how to heal itself)
  • Organic
  • Not likely to cause allergic reactions

Different from Fillers

We mentioned fillers just a moment ago because they, too, can plump tissues and restore contours. But they rely on lab-formulated hyaluronic acid (HA) that helps volumize and smooth. The results are great, but these treatments don’t address root concerns the way platelet-rich plasma does.


The skin undergoes a series of dramatic changes as it ages. The most visible effects are owed to diminishing levels of elastin and collagen, which cause tissues to hang more loosely. As skin sags, you look older and more fatigued than you likely are. Time also causes facial tissues to become thinner and more transparent.

The Inside Out Effect

Platelet-rich plasma, on the other hand, works from within to restore lost nutrients and improve oxygen delivery. Collagen production is immediately triggered. Visibly, your skin starts to tighten and a lovely pink glow spreads across your cheeks. This is owed to growth factors and an increased supply of lush blood flowing to your face, delivering nutrients even as it sweeps away toxins.
